Abstract

ABSTRAKInfeksi nosokomial telah mengalami peningkatan seiring waktu dan bakteri Staphylococcus epidermidis merupakan salah satu bakteri yang sering menyebabkan infeksi nosokomial tersebut.Tanaman delima dipercaya memiliki aktivitas antimikroba dan di Bali tanaman ini merupakantanaman hias di pekarangan. Penelitian ini bertujuan untuk mengetahui efektivitas ekstrak etanol bijibeserta aril buah delima (Punica granatum L.) menghambat pertumbuhan bakteri Staphylococcusepidermidis secara in vitro. Penelitian ini merupakan penelitian eksperimental murni denganrancangan post test only control group design. Sampel dibagi menjadi 2 kelompok yakni kontrol danperlakuan yang dibagi atas empat kelompok berdasarkan konsentrasi. Sampel bakteri Staphylococcusepidermidis didapat dari Lab. Mikrobiologi FK UNUD. Penelitian ini menunjukkan bahwa ekstraketanol biji beserta aril buah delima memiliki potensi sebagai penghambat pertumbuhan bakteri S.epidermidis dengan konsentrasi hambat minimum adalah konsentrasi 25% dan zona hambat terbesardihasilkan pada konsentrasi ekstrak 100%. Abstract

Oxidative stress as a consequence of chronic alcoholic intake causes lesions of liver tissue. The objective of this study was to identifythe antioxidant effect of ethanol extract derived from Balinese purple sweet potato on the liver tissue in mice after chronic consumptionof alcohol. Subjects of this study were 32 adults male Swiss mice (12–14 weeks) divided into 4 groups with control group post-testonly design. Post-treatment of blood and liver samples were collected from each group of 8 mice. The MDA liver was quantified withthiobarbituric acid reactive substances (TBARS) method. Samples were collected from control group of 8 mice without sweet potatoextract and alcohol, 8 mice with 1 mg extract of Balinese purple sweet potato, 8 mice with 0.8 gram alcohol, and 8 mice with combineof alcohol and extract of Balinese purple sweet potato, each treatment was carried out every day for 4 weeks. The results showed asignificant increase of serum SGOT, SGPT and liver MDA level, after chronic consumption of alcohol (p = 0.00). The decrease of serumSGOT, SGPT and liver level MDA was significant in the group with extract of Balinese purple sweet potato (p = 0.00). The researchersconcluded that the extract of Balinese purple sweet potato had an antioxidant effect in mice which consumed alcohol chronically. Basedon this study it is concluded that extract of Balinese purple sweet potato has a protective effect on the liver cell in mice which consumedalcohol chronically.
